  1. Measurements were performed before CCI (basal) and at 3 hours after CCI or 1 hour after drug administration (50 μg/kg body weight, oral). Data are presented as mean ± SD for n = 5 animals in each group. No significant differences were observed among untreated and treated groups of sham or injured animals. However, animals after CCI showed a trend of decreased MABP in the injured group. Basal, 30 min before CCI; Temp, temperature; MABP, mean arterial blood pressure; HR, heart rate.
